There were heaps of entertainment for all children with amusement rides coming to town and Santa will be making a guest appearance at 8pm.
The carnival will have rides for young children, the under 12s and rides to entertain teenagers together with various treats to eat along Bent Street.
Many of the local retailers will also be open during the carnival for your chance to do a spot of late night Christmas shopping or just relax for a while with a coffee.
During the lead up to the carnival, participating outlets will be giving away shopper dockets to customers to enter into the draw, so shop local for Christmas in Wingham for your chance to win.
The Chamber held bed races from 6.30pm with businesses and community groups were urged to put a team together and support this worthwhile community event.
Part proceeds from the race will be donated to Rescue and Emergency services. Police, Taree VRA and SES volunteers will again maintain a safe and enjoyable evening and parents are urged to ensure their children are fully supervised throughout the night.
